Ensuring Seamless Virtual Machine Operation
Virtual machines have become indispensable tools for developers, IT administrators, and businesses alike. To maximize their efficiency and reliability, it is crucial to ensure seamless virtual machine operation. This involves implementing a range of strategies, covering careful configuration, resource allocation, and robust monitoring.
One key aspect is selecting the appropriate hypervisor platform that aligns with your specific requirements and workload demands.
Furthermore, it's essential to allocate adequate resources, including CPU, memory, and storage, to each virtual machine to prevent performance bottlenecks and ensure smooth application execution. Implementing regular maintenance tasks, such as updating the hypervisor and guest operating systems, is also critical for maintaining security and stability. Finally, leveraging comprehensive monitoring tools provides valuable insights into virtual machine health and allows for proactive identification and resolution of potential issues. By adhering to these virtualization support best practices, you can create a reliable and efficient virtualized environment that empowers your operations.

Troubleshooting and Resolving Virtualization Issues
Virtualization technologies offer a powerful way to improve resource utilization and flexibility in IT environments. However, virtualization can sometimes present issues. Detecting and addressing these issues efficiently is essential to maintain a stable and robust virtualized infrastructure.
A common symptom of virtualization problems is poor system performance. This can arise from strained resources, such as CPU, memory, or storage. Analyzing resource utilization through virtualization management tools may reveal light on the root cause of performance issues.
,Furthermore, virtual machine (VM) crashes or errors can indicate critical problems. Log files, as well as diagnostic tools, could provide important insights into the causes of VM failures.
To effectively troubleshoot virtualization issues, it is crucial to utilize a systematic approach. This involves:
* Thoroughly reviewing system logs and diagnostic data
* Identifying distinct symptoms and incidents
* Referring to virtualization documentation and online resources
* Validating potential solutions in a controlled environment.
By adhering to these best practices, IT professionals can effectively diagnose virtualization issues and guarantee the stability of virtualized environments.
